dc.description.abstractThroughout the world, devastating landslides occur with little or no advance warning. The amount of damage and lost of life maybe catastrophic. if landslide could be predicted, many lives could be saved. Hence it would be beneficial if there are sensors which could display the soil conditions and give an early warning to the relevant authorities. This thesis proposed the method to access soil condition via the measurement of the soil resistivity. The development of a soil resistivity sensor is required to correlate the resistivity reading to the occurrence of land slide. Soil resistivity is one of the factors affecting the occurrence of the land slide.en_US
